The G12s CORE Carbon offers 120 Nm of torque and has a top speed of 43 mph (70 km/h). Charging it on a standard outlet will fully juice it up in just 80 minutes. Greyp G12s CORE Carbon key specs.

There are likely many benefits to home charging that ought to make this the most popular option and here well cover the three "c"s: convenience, cost, and carbon-control.
